Andrew Mountbatten-Windsor has had his name appear in yet more Epstein Files released in the US, it has been reported. The former prince, who lost his titles just months ago as a result of scandals surrounding his past friendship with Jeffrey Epstein, reportedly features in “tapes in a secret compartment” at one of Jeffrey Epstein’s homes.
It is believed that the FBI got this tip-off sent from an IP address in Norway in 2020. The tip-off told them that tapes were hidden at Epstein’s Bahamas home in a secret compartment of a drawer. It is unknown what the tapes revealed or whether they even exist.
Labelled “Federal Bureau of Investigation Official Record”, the note reads: “Pedophilia organized by JE for Prince Andrew.
“For evidence: look for keys stored in the drawing room. There are tapes in a secret compartment of a drawer next to a Michelangelo picture of a flower vase at his house in the Bahamas.”
This has been reported by The Sun, which reported that the informant also alleged that the crimes had been going on for 15 years
It has not been confirmed whether the FBI followed up on this claim or if the claim was even true.
